Is Facebook Bad for Relationships? Exactly How On Line Jealousy Affects Dating

The hours you may spend innocently Facebook stalking your significant other people or crushes is almost certainly not since benign as you believe.

Deleting (or instead deactivating) your Facebook account could possibly be the key to an even more relationship that is healthy relating to a research through the University of Guelph. The now-public social media sensation has revolutionized the way people communicate, nonetheless it can also be advertising envy in terms of relationships.

Facebook reveals us to more causes of envy, stated the writer behind the research Ph.D. Amy Muise, a fellow that is post-doctoral of University of Toronto’s Department of Psychology. Therefore if somebody posts on someone’s wall surface and you also do not know them, it could trigger jealousy and also you might be interested in learning your lover’s relationship with that individual.

Even though study had been carried out last year, the correlation between Facebook and envy between lovers continues to be problematic, or even even more therefore. Facebook has a tendency to upgrade its user and layout software, often which makes it much more convenient to help keep monitoring of friends and family, family members and lovers.

We nevertheless genuinely believe that individuals are accessing information on their intimate lovers and that’s triggering envy, Muise included. The analysis unearthed that there was clearly a correlation between time allocated to Twitter and jealousy-related emotions and actions experienced on press this site the internet site. Area of the issue is based on the very fact that content published in the site that is social be interpreted in lots of ways provided its not enough context.

I recently genuinely believe that individuals need certainly to consult with their lovers about items that are taking place on Facebook, stated Muise. I am talking about you can find occasions where things could be taking place that cross the boundaries of the relationship, but i do believe more frequently it is that folks are misinterpreting things.

Besides the abundance of data, including with who your spouse is digitally socializing when, Twitter can influence the quantity of force on a few when it comes to dedication. The partnership status function adds the part of promotion, in accordance with Director of Nassau Guidance and Counseling Kathleen Dwyer Blair, that has been exercising therapy and relationship treatment for three decades.

Some individuals place more focus on what the status is, stated Blair.

Dependent on essential it really is to this person, they are going to go on it because the individual is not ready to commit. There is that type or sort of embarrassment or pity that some one might feel about this. When it is put available to you it could include that measurement.

The age that is new of socialization makes it easier for those who would not cheat intimately to produce emotionally unfaithful relationships. In accordance with Blair, within the last few 2 yrs there’s been a rise in the amount of partners experiencing infidelity issues pertaining to Twitter, online chat rooms, or emailing.

What is therefore fascinating is that there actually is no age restriction anymore, she stated. People inside their 50s, 60s, and 70s, are now actually on Facebook, and it also sort of makes me smile. But also for those people who are unpleasant going into a bar and will maybe perhaps not link face-to-face, there is in this manner of being intimate but additionally maybe perhaps not intimate in the same time.

But hanging out on Facebook doesn’t make one jealous automatically or unfaithful–usually character faculties from the offline globe translate digitally.

Exactly How jealous i will be in my own life is correlated with just exactly how jealous i will be on Twitter, stated Muise. Those ideas are not two entities that are separate.

Although social networking can raise jealous tendencies, there are positives to take into account together with the negatives. Facebook makes it possible for people with problems in social circumstances to have interaction on a new degree.

There is one thing concerning the disconnect that assists people link in a real method, stated Blair. They may be maybe not looking at another person’s eyes, and that sometimes helps it be much more comfortable to likely be operational.
